Hop on board

Hop into a mobile bed and breakfast or stationary caboose and enjoy some of the unique accommodations available in our state.

When do you book 1954 Coulee Junction Cabin, you will feel like a VIP on a luxury train. Located a few miles from the Mississippi River in a secluded forest setting, the stationary galley features two bedrooms, including a set of bunk beds and a double futon that sleeps up to four guests. There is also a kitchen, a covered gazebo with hydromassage, a barbecue and an outdoor terrace perfect for the whole family.

Take a romantic and peaceful ride along the Namekagon River Great Northern Railroad of Wisconsin, a mobile guesthouse on wheels, perfect for an overnight trip. When you hop aboard the restored train, expect dinner and cocktails in the dining car as you pass farms and a picturesque river. After dinner, play board games and chat with your traveling partner and other passengers before retiring to your sleeper cabin for the night.

Stay afloat

Imagine waking up on the water every day during your vacation. This is easily a reality here in Wisconsin. Rent a houseboat and enjoy all the hotel amenities and, most importantly, time spent with family and friends.

Perfect for vast groups. Rent one of the houseboats at Anchor Point Marina on the Wolf River near Fremont. For a trip down the Mississippi River, book a houseboat Fun ‘n the Sun houseboat vacation. Before boarding any houseboat, guests receive a navigation tutorial and safety briefing. Stay for a weekend or a full week and enjoy river life in a recent and refreshing way.

On a farm

Bacon and eggs taste better on the farm, but don’t just take our word for it. If you prefer to spend time in the countryside, you can book a night or three in a cozy barn or farm in Wisconsin.

Stay up slow and wake up to the sounds of nature outside Lake Superior Barn in Maple. The 4,000-square-foot barn can accommodate 20 or more family and friends and is located on the south shore of Lake Superior. If you’re awake, take an outdoor excursion to nearby hiking trails and bring snowshoes if you’re visiting in the winter.

Located near La Crosse, Rainbow Ridge Farms Guesthouse serves farm-to-table breakfast in a restored 19th century farmhouse that will make you want to get up early. The four-room B&B is located on a working farm with dairy goats, sheep and chickens. Guests can regularly take part in goat yoga classes there.
